Uberti, the importer of Italian-made A. Uberti firearms, changed its name to Uberti USA.

The name change, effective immediately, is to clarify for American gun buyers the distinction between Uberti products sold by the company from other Uberti-made firearms marketed in the United States by competing brands.

“Only firearms sold by Uberti USA through its network of authorized retailers come with a class-leading five-year warranty. Uberti-made products marketed by other replica firearm brands do not,” said Tom DeBolt, general manager of Benelli USA, the parent company for Uberti USA. “American gun buyers should know when they buy from Uberti USA, they are investing in a rich history of authentic, true-to-the-original firearms built by a company that revolutionized replica gun building and stands behind their work with a strong warranty.”

Logos on gun boxes and promotional materials will also be changed to reflect the new Uberti USA name.

Gunmaker Aldo Uberti began making replicas of Civil War-era cap-and-ball revolvers in 1959. He founded A. Uberti S.R.L. in the village of Gardone Val Trompia in the Italian Alps, slowly adding more iconic Old West firearms to his company’s product offerings as the expertise of his craftsmen expanded.

Uberti USA firearms are detailed replicas, with many models representing improvements over the originals thanks to the advancements in materials and the use of modern machinery.
